Planned Giving:

When you include Sunnyside Center in your will, it is a simple way of making a more substantial gift than you could during your lifetime. Options include designating a dollar amount, donating a specific item (such as your home), or establishing a "residual bequest" in which you leave the Foundation the remainder of your estate after expenses and other bequests.

Trusts. These legal structures may help protect your assets, provide for yourself or loved ones, and gain tax advantages. After fulfilling its primary objectives, the trust can stipulate that all remaining proceeds are donated to the Foundation.

Life Insurance. You may list the Foundation as a beneficiary to your policy, or transfer ownership and beneficiary status to the Foundation.
